n. agalla (agallas)

Translation: gill

Definition of agallas in English

Órgano respiratorio de algunos animales acuáticos, que permite absorber el oxígeno presente en el agua.

Synonyms of agallas in English


Definition of agallas in Spanish

Respiratory organ of some aquatic animals that allows them to absorb oxygen from the water.